Abstract
The invention discloses a kind of industrial automation device for transporting objects, including annular transfer layer, conveyer belt is electrically connected with the left of annular transfer layer, the both sides of conveyer belt are closely welded with backplate, this kind of industrial automation device for transporting objects, the fixed column of setting is in " cylinder " shape, conveying device can be made to fix suspension liftoff, reduce the dosage of ground space, can be effectively utilized the space on ground, it is provided with sub-material band, it is single to advantageously improve original conveyer design, a shortcomings that fixed discharging opening can only be transported to, the setting of multiple sub-material bands can be according to different materials, different processing districts, carry out at corresponding processing district, reduce the use of manpower, enable material is correctly safe to be transported to material processing district, improve the efficiency of material conveying.

Operation principle:First, power supply is connected, by moving switch 206 to moving down, makes each part, in holding state, its
It is secondary, the quantity of the raw material required for all departments can be received on control panel 204, according to the material of the different quality conveyed
Expect to adjust the running speed of conveyer belt 4 and sub-material band 3 and the scope of regulation stopping, again, staff on control panel 204
The raw material of industry is put into conveyer belt 4, the backplate 401 of the both sides of conveyer belt 4 plays a part of protection to raw material in raw material operation, prevented
Only raw material, which drops, hurts sb.'s feelings, conveyer belt 4 by feedstock transportation to annular transfer layer 1 when, cycloconveyor belt 1 works as ring in rotating counterclockwise
When shape conveyer belt 4 turns to corresponding 3 bifurcated mouth of sub-material band, cycloconveyor belt 4 stops operating, and sub-material band 3 brings into operation, raw material
The traffic direction of sub-material band 3 can be tended to, so as to be processed feedstock transportation to processing district by sub-material band 3, coherent is defeated
Send device to reduce the use of manpower, Clear partition, improve operating efficiency.
